Previously owned high-end style system Rebelle is shutting and combining with its moms and dad firm Vinted’s very own system, 18 months after Vinted got business.
Vinted stated Rebelle is closing down on 18 March yet it will certainly begin shutting the system on 19 February.
From that day, it will certainly send out invites for account owners to relocate several of their account info over to Vinted.

Then, just recurring orders will certainly have the ability to be finished and no one will certainly have the ability to acquire, offer or detail brand-new products.
That stated, Attendant products will not have the ability to relocate to Vinted and plans are being made to return these to vendors.
Rebelle creator Cécile Wickmann stated completion of her system is “a clean slate” and she’s ending up being Elder Supervisor Deluxe at Vinted itself.
As this recommends, Vinted is making a larger bet the high end market via its very own system. While Rebelle’s account is a lot more luxury-focused than its proprietor (where less expensive style is the largest emphasis), Vinted had actually currently incorporated Rebelle’s confirmation procedure in 2015 with the solution readily available for thousands of developer and streetwear tags.
Total it implies Vinted– like several various other resale websites– will certainly have a lot more comprehensive spread of products and rate factors.
